Output 7075bc31b6087708fa15f52dab0423d1180b815d1534ca431735dd639450e8a3:0

value
59025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 567fd8b9f2156105e3a8e5aee544bf078421cd6e OP_EQUAL
address
39aPByfX6BJWeywibpLX7RRZVKsPTZ937R
transaction
7075bc31b6087708fa15f52dab0423d1180b815d1534ca431735dd639450e8a3
confirmations
257069
spent
true